Dear Lockhart Families: Next week begins our annual PARP Week with our theme this year being the "Wizard of Oz!" From 1/29-2/6, we have fun activities planned to instill a love of reading in all. Some of the activities include our Kickoff event, an author visit with Peter Catalanotto, Book Reunion Day, and our annual Book Fair. The school and gym are being transformed into the wonderful world of Oz with decorations all around. Each night, kids should be reading at least 15 minutes and logging minutes via the QR code. We will update the totals through the week and our overall goal is 50,000 minutes. Top readers from each class will get a special prize of covering Mr. DeLuca in Silly String or potentially something new this year! Top classes will win extra recess, a pajama day, or something else they decide on. There are PTA at home reading activities as well and children can bring in their slips every morning for a chance to get pulled for a Homework Pass. We have fun dress up days planned as well starting with Black and White Day on 1/29. Just like the movie and book start in black and white, so will we! 2/4 is "Over the Rainbow Day" and each grade is assigned a different color to wear. Kindergarten-Red, 1st Grade-Orange, 2nd Grade-Yellow, 3rd Grade-Green, 4th Grade-Blue, 5th Grade-Purple. Parents have the opportunity to be a "Secret Reader" in their child's class. A packet with all the information and links was sent home last week. It includes the weekly calendar, dress up days, and other important information. There are links to all these items below. The most important thing is that kids should enjoy reading books in many different ways. It can be with a parent, sibling, in a corner, with a stuffy, over facetime...anything you can think of to have your child have fun reading. Please check out the information below.
